5 out of 5 stars Meet Peter Rabbit and His Friends   February 8, 2008
It could be that more people know ABOUT the stories of Beatrix Potter (1866-1943)than actually know them. Peter Rabbit is certainly well known, and all the stories tend to get lumped into the category of toddler tales. Not so! Most of them are for children a little older, who can perhaps even read them themselves as well as enjoy being read to. There are a couple of true picture books for the very young, and a couple of longer stories for older children.

But who knew? The way to know is to listen to all the stories yourself, and this audio book makes it very easy to enjoy them with your children or grandchildren. You may be surprised to find that, despite Miss Potter's justly renowned illustrations, the stories are good ones and interesting in themselves.

Explain to your youngsters that Beatrix Potter was very interested in farming, and had a farm herself when she was older (actually, she had several); she came to know farm animals very well, and some characters get into other characters' stories because they live together. Any terms you don't quite understand (we didn't know what a patty-pan, a roly-poly pudding, or a stile were) can be very easily looked up on the Internet.

All that being said, this is a fine audio book to have. There's nothing fancy about it - it's just quite well done. My grandchildren are enjoying it, and I am, too!



3 out of 5 stars audiobook tracking (Nadia May) ANNOYING - what were they thinking?!   January 17, 2008
 3 out of 3 found this review helpful

We've taken this one out of our local library and the tracking on the cds is incredibly annoying. In spite of tracking every few minutes, and that these are *very* short tales, often only 2-3 tracks long, not one of the stories we have heard thusfar begins at the beginning of a track. That's right, there is no way to hear any of these stories (including the first one, The Tale of Peter Rabbit) without fast forwarding through a track to find the beginning. What was Blackstone THINKING when they broke the tracks up like this?! Needless to say, we shall not be purchasing a copy of this one - we'll go looking for the Shelley Frasier version (Tantor) instead.
